日期怎么设置逾期函数,很关键!

admin 财经 56 0

# 日期怎么设置逾期函数

标准答案设置逾期函数,主要是用借款日期加上还款期限,得到到期日,实际还款日超过了到期日,就算逾期,这个逻辑可以用编程语言里的日期函数来实现,比如Python的datetime库Excel的日期函数。

咱们用加来详细说说怎么设置这个逾期函数,先说个最简单的情况,比如老张借了钱,说好一个月后还,那到期日就是借款日期加30天,要是老张过了这个日子还没还,那就触发逾期提醒,这就像咱们平时记事,到期没办就拉个清单,提醒自己赶紧处理。

到代码表格里,可以用“借款日期 + 还款天数 = 到期日”这个公式,比如在Excel里,A1是借款日期,B1是还款天数(比如30),那C1的到期日就是公式“=A1+B1”,到了C1那天,要是D1(实际还款日)还没填,填的日期比C1晚,那就标记为“逾期”。

在编程里,比如Python,可以这样写

```python

from datetime import datetime, timedelta

借款日期 = datetime(2023, 1, 1)

还款天数 = 30

到期日 = 借款日期 + timedelta(days=还款天数)

实际还款日 = datetime(2023, 2, 5) # 假设这个日期比到期日晚

if 实际还款日 > 到期日:

print("逾期啦!")```

这样一看,是不是挺简单的?关键就是三个要素借款日期、还款期限、实际还款日,把这三个搞清楚,逾期函数就能跑起来。

再复杂点的情况,比如还款期限不是固定天数,而是按月算,那到期日就得用“借款日期的月份 + 还款月数”来算,比如借款日期是2023年1月15日,还款月数是3个月,那到期日就是2023年4月15日,实际还款日是2023年4月20日,那就逾期5天。

在Excel里,可以用EDATE函数来算按月加的日期,=EDATE(A1, 3)”,在Python里,可以用dateutil的relativedelta

```python

from dateutil.relativedelta import relativedelta

到期日 = 借款日期 + relativedelta(months=还款月数)```

最后提醒一下,设置逾期函数不光是算日期,还得考虑节假日、宽限期这些因素,比如有些平台说逾期3天以内不罚息,那函数里就得加个判断,实际还款日比到期日晚但没超过3天,就不算真正逾期。

今天就把“日期怎么设置逾期函数”掰扯清楚了,有啥不明白的,想分享自己怎么设置的,都可以在下面留言,日期怎么设置逾期函数,你有什么好办法?赶紧来交流一下!关注我们,下次继续聊金融科技那些事儿。

抱歉,评论功能暂时关闭!